Networxx - Indore has below criteria for taking admissions to it's various courses:
CoursesEligibility
CCNACandidate must be 10+2 or equivalent from recognized board.
CCNPCandidate must have passed 10+2 and a valid CCNA certification.
CCIECandidate must have passed 10+2 and valid CCNA certification.

The fee structure is around 70000 for first year and tan you have to pay 80000 per year for remaining years and security money of 15000 has to be paid in first year which is refundable.  There is examination fees of Rs. 2000. Per year and convocation fees of Rs. 1000 has to be paid in last year.
